    Description / Table of Contents: Summary Background: Due to the clinical variability of the Williams-Beuren syndrome (WBS) an early diagnosis is sometimes difficult. Therefore, the diagnostic value of the clinical Preus score and of hemizygosity of the elastin gene are compared. Methods: In 13 children with suggested WBS the Preus score was evaluated and a fluorescence in situ hybridization (FISH) analysis of the elastin gene as well as an chromosome analysis were performed. Results: Out of 13 patients with normal chromosomal results 9 had a deletion of one elastin gene as shown by FISH. Two further patients had aberrations of chromosome 21 and the X chromosome, which are considered to explain the phenotype. The Preus scores of all patients with elastin gene deletion were at least 6 or higher and therefore positive. The remaining children yielded 0.18; 0.37; 1.00 and 6.4. Conclusion: In this study all patients with WBS showed elastin gene hemizygosity and a high positive Preus score. A positive Preus score was also found in patients with chromosome aberrations. With reference to published and our results the diagnosis of WBS should be used carefully if there is no elastin gene deletion. However, a WBS cannot be fully excluded by molecular methods, as there may exist hitherto unknown mutations in WBS patients without elastin gene deletion. In this cases evaluation of the Preus score could support the clinical diagnosis. If a numerical value of more than 1 in the Preus score is considered positive for WBS, sensitivity of the score is 100% and specificity is 92%.

    Notes: Summary Partial trisomy of the short arm of chromosome 4 was found in a 3-year-old microcephalic, mentally retarded girl. This aberration resulted from a reciprocal translocation t(4p-22p+) present in the mother, the grandfather and both siblings.

    Notes: Summary De novo translocation of an important portion of the long arm of the Y chromosome to the short arm of No. 15 was observed in a mentally defective boy exhibiting several abnormal features: cleft palate, contracted fingers, synostosis of the 4th and 5th metatarsal bones, narrow iliac wings. Endocrinological studies suggest extreme hypogonadism.

    Notes: Summary The normal human Y chromosome was subdivided into 6 distinct bands by Q, C bandings and microdensitometric tracing. The best results were obtained from chromosomes not fully condensed. The results reveal that at late prophase the Y can be subdivided in 1 single unstained band in short arm 5 bands in the long arm. These 5 bands from centromere to telomere are: a pericentric C+ band Yq1; unstained band Yq2; C+ band Yq3; lightly stained band Yq4; and a C+ band Yq5. These observational results were substantiated by densitometric tracings. The Yq3 and Yq5 bands can sometimes be subdivided further into a dark and a light C+ zone. The Q band analysis indicates that the distal heterochromatin can be subdivided in two regions with the Yq4 band appearing as a lightly stained zone. We believe the terminal heterochromatin of the prevalent human Y represents a single tandem duplication.

    Notes: Summary Aplasia of intercalary bones of the upper and lower limbs associated with neonatal deficiency of platelets and anemia is described in a male infant. This case is considered to be a variety of the (autosomal recessive) syndrome of aplasia of the radii and amegakaryocytic thrombocytopenia.
